Does archon slow time take the effect from the slow time effects of Delsere set. I can see some fun times coming my way if they do.
as i explained in general chat on the PTR the other day, the slow time effect from archon is a rune choice, it is not the same as the actual skill "slow time" which is why there is this confusion because blizzard were too lazy to rename the effect for the archon form version to clarify this, but no, it will never interact with delsere's magnum opus (until such a time as blizz decides it does), and even if it did, there is literally no way to combine 6p vyrs with 4p delsere's in any combination that makes sense, so i wouldn't worry about it anyway to be honest.

Question: I've seen several people with Convention of Elements with Vyrs, however, when I tested it today the elemental damage from Archon was fire all the time (since without CoE that's my highest element). Did they change this?
I'm not sure how much 50% CD will add, but the 20% AS is additive. I may have been too harsh on the belt judgment, but the point is it's nowhere near as good as it used to be. 20 Archon stacks isn't that hard to build up.
CoE will use the same element as Archon uses. Archon will use the same element as your highest. Therefore, if your highest element in character sheet is fire, both Archon and CoE will use it.
